An oligonucleotide conjugate bearing a chemical construct mimicking the catalytic center of ribonuclease A has been designed and studied. The conjugate efficiently cleaves yeast tRNA(Phe) at a single site adjacent to the target complementary sequence. (C) 2000 Federation of European Biochemical Societies.
